Colleen is a Principal at EwingCole and has led the structural design of the firm’s most prominent healthcare projects over the past decade. She has a passion for the healthcare built environment and understands the critical nature of the finer details which impact those projects, knowing that every component plays a role in a successful project.
As a senior structural engineer, Colleen applies her analytical and design skills in developing the structural systems of buildings. She works diligently in collaboration with contractors, owners, and design team members, through the design and construction process, to develop structural solutions which meet the specific design and economic needs of each project. She acts as the liaison with all parties to ensure the best structural solutions are made.
Colleen holds a Master of Science in Civil Engineering from Villanova University and a Bachelor of Science in Civil Engineering from Clarkson University. She is a member and was past president of the Delaware Valley Association of Structural Engineers (DVASE); and is a member of the National Council of Structural Engineers Association (NCSEA) and the Structural Engineers Association of Pennsylvania (SEAOP).
